Importance of eProcurement in Energy Sector

Traditional procurement workflows cannot deal with challenges like delayed approvals, communication gaps, and compliance risks. The increasing complexity of the energy market with changing trends can lead to contract risks and regulatory pressure. Here, energy purchasing software becomes necessary. An advanced and rich in features procurement software can centralize sourcing, RFQs, auctions, approvals, invoicing, and analytics.

Energy broker software can maintain transparency and control. It offers actionable insights to companies. AI, as a robust technology, has become one of the biggest drivers of procurement modernization in recent years. AI-powered procurement platforms help organizations predict price trends, generate RFQs, optimize sourcing strategies, and improve contract intelligence. Modern energy brokerage software evaluates supplier quotes and identifies the best procurement opportunities.

It is noteworthy that the combination of eProcurement and AI can bring many benefits for energy brokers and suppliers.

Top Benefits of eProcurement for Energy Sector

The energy industry requires data-driven and compliance-focused approaches. Brokers and suppliers, therefore, need to focus on improving procurement cycles, forecasting capabilities, and contract control. This is where modern energy procurement software delivers value through eProcurement. This solution assists energy business to manage procurement operations and improving supplier collaboration.

Quicker RFQ Management and Automation

Energy brokers and suppliers work together to manage sourcing events and quotes from suppliers and approval workflows. They use the energy broker software and purchasing software to automate important tasks. These tasks are related to creating requests for quotes, managing approvals and supplier communication. Energy companies can use a dashboard that puts everything in one place. This dashboard makes sourcing operations easier.

Better Supplier Collaboration and Management

Building robust relationships is crucial, especially for companies that work with multiple energy suppliers. Energy procurement software lets companies communicate with suppliers in real time, handles documents, and stores contracts automatically. Smart energy purchasing software specifically assists energy companies in building relationships with their suppliers. The software is useful for tracking the sustainability of suppliers, watching for risks, comparing performance, and grouping them.

This helps companies increase transparency and strengthen long-term relationships. It boosts resilience in procurement processes.

Centralized Contract Management and Compliance

Energy procurement strategy involves various aspects like complex regulatory requirements, sustainability, and multi-market contract management. An AI-powered energy purchasing software can enable brokers and suppliers to centralize contract storage, maintain documentation, and reduce contract leakage. This results in achieving the procurement goals. This software maintains audit trails, compliance workflows, and procurement records.

All these benefits of custom energy brokerage software can make companies more audit-ready and compliant with existing regulations. Energy organizations can reduce procurement risks and improve governance, operational control, etc., through this software.

Top Features of Right Energy Procurement Software

When evaluating energy procurement software, it is important to consider several aspects, such as

AI & Automation

AI-driven sourcing, automated workflows, and smart bid analysis are some of the important features to look for in the software.

Reverse Auctions

It helps companies improve pricing transparency and manage supplier-related activities effectively.

Supplier Portal

As a centralized portal, it improves collaboration and communication between suppliers and energy brokers.

Contract Lifecycle Management (CLM)

Digital contracts, renewal tracking, compliance workflows, and document storage are contract lifecycle management-related features.

Spend Analytics

Real-time dashboards and reporting tools are useful for managing procurement and supplier relationships.

Security & Compliance

The software for energy brokers should support role-based access, data encryption, and compliance standards.

Emerging Trends in Energy eProcurement

Some of the major trends will reshape the future of energy procurement. A few of these trends are-

Agentic AI

AI agents can take eProcurement software beyond simple automation. This emerging technology is useful in monitoring supplier markets and recommending the necessary actions. Whether energy companies want to automate sourcing events or identify risks in advance, this technology is useful.

Sustainable Practices

Sustainability is another key factor of energy sourcing strategies. This sector emphasizes renewable sourcing, carbon monitoring, and sustainable metrics. When it comes to streamlining procurement, these priorities need a future-ready solution. Energy companies can build resilience by improving supplier relationships.

Blockchain & Smart Contracts

Blockchain-based procurement systems are both secure and transparent. They offer contract transparency and fraud detection through automation in settlements. Research suggests that the trend of supply chain ecosystems adopting blockchain technology is rapid. The procurement process benefits from this technology.
